My Buff Orpington has been sitting for 24 days. About 2 weeks in, she got off the nest to eat. There was some yolk on a few of the eggs, but I didn't find any shells broken. The eggs smelled bad, so I thought it was because of the exposed yolk. Yesterday, day 23, I broke one of the eggs only to find a fully developed chick with a little yolk attached! It was not moving, and I haven't heard anything from any of the eggs. I looked up pics of development. I would guess this chick was on day 18 or 19. I've candled the eggs, and most are solid black inside. My question is was this chick already dead, or did I kill it? I feel terrible. If it was alive when I cracked it, would there have been movement?
he.gif
 
Why would it die? How do I know if the others are dead?
 
If you are on day 24, it is highly unlikely that any of the eggs are viable unless some were added to the clutch during the brooding period. My guess is that bacterial infection caused by the broken egg contaminated your nest site and eggs.
